This is a DoW SkillBridge opportunity offered through TalentBases approved Veterans CareerBridge third-party provider training program in partnership with Matter Labs/DarkMatter. This opportunity is open to eligible transitioning active-duty service members who have command approval to participate in SkillBridge.
Matter Labs/DarkMatter is seeking aDual-Use Subject Matter Expertto support its dual-use technology investment and accelerator platform. This role provides hands-on exposure to evaluating emerging technologies with both commercial and government/defense applications supporting early-stage companies and advising on technical feasibility scalability integration risk and transition pathways.
The participant will work closely with internal leadership industry stakeholders and partners to bring a technical and mission-aware perspective to investment accelerator and growth decisions.
Key responsibilities include:
Review and assess technical aspects of early-stage dual-use technologies
Evaluate maturity feasibility integration risk and scalability
Provide technical input to internal reviews and accelerator decisions
Identify commercial and government use cases for emerging technologies
Help connect technical mission and market considerations
Support translation of technical capabilities into real-world applications
Participate in technical discussions with industry and innovation partners
Provide feedback on product direction and technical roadmaps
Support accelerator programming reviews and advisory sessions
Engage with industry government and innovation partners as appropriate
Contribute to broader discussions on technology transition and adoption
This opportunity is designed for service members who bring field experience operational perspective technical judgment and experience working in complex mission-driven environments.
Requirements
Must be an active-duty service member eligible for DoW SkillBridge participation
Must have command approval to participate in SkillBridge
Technical background in one or more areas such as software engineering systems engineering electrical engineering mechanical engineering AI autonomy robotics cybersecurity communications sensors advanced computing or related technical fields
Experience supporting complex technical operational or mission-driven environments
Strong analytical communication and problem-solving skills
Ability to work with internal leadership industry partners and external stakeholders
Interest in technology commercialization innovation dual-use applications defense innovation or technology transition
Field experience operational testing field exercises systems integration project coordination or technical advisory experience preferred
Benefits
Hands-on experience with dual-use technology evaluation accelerator support and innovation-focused project work
Exposure to commercial and government/defense technology applications
Mentorship and supervised work-based learning through TalentBases approved Veterans CareerBridge SkillBridge training structure
Opportunity to build experience in technology transition defense innovation technical advisory work and venture/accelerator support
Potential consideration for full-time employment following successful completion of SkillBridge based on performance business need and role alignment
Note: This is a DoW SkillBridge training opportunity. There is no direct cost to the service member. Compensation during SkillBridge is not provided by the employer; service members continue receiving military pay and benefits through their branch of service during the approved SkillBridge period.
